Output 66438c828a5865ba0c651e6f8f429d1977c887cdb8597872c4fd43b06e7ce622:287

value
1014891
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e43d9fc1ac91d91b8d1f2883ef6d4a0f53f5876c OP_EQUALVERIFY OP_CHECKSIG
address
Lg2n9fV5WP5pHvpj4SMC1mPyr2gpZMhHpA
transaction
66438c828a5865ba0c651e6f8f429d1977c887cdb8597872c4fd43b06e7ce622
spent
false